About the role

Position Summary: As the Machine Learning Engineer working in Penske’s Advanced Analytics team, you will be in a high impact role. You will be supporting multiple businesses and functions within Penske with their data science initiatives. You will play a key role in maturing the AI/ML Ops at Penske organization. This is a great opportunity for someone who has some machine learning experience or planning to switch to machine learning as a career choice. Responsibilities As part of Penske’s Advanced Analytics team you will be responsible for implementation and operationalization of AI/ML models. You will work with other machine learning engineers, data scientists, software engineers and platform engineers to ensure success of the AI/ML implementations at Penske. 
  Major Responsibilities:  - Support data scientists with AI/ML model development and deployment with an emphasis on auditability, versioning, and data security.  - Build and implement applications which makes use of AI/ML models  - Work with data scientists to ensure ML models are performing within the expected ranges of accuracy  - Lead Self Service AI (SSAI) initiatives by supporting the citizen data scientists across Penske - Support AI/ML platforms like Sage Maker, SAS Viya or Dataiku - Design data pipelines and engineering infrastructure to support our enterprise machine learning systems  - Apply software engineering rigor and best practices to machine learning, including AI/MLOPs, CI/CD, automation, etc.  - Facilitate the development and deployment of proof-of-concept machine learning systems.  - Develop and deploy scalable tools and services for our clients to handle machine learning training and inference.  - Take offline models data scientists build and turn them into a real machine learning production system. - Experience in technologies, frameworks and architecture like Java or Python, Angular, React, Spring, Spring Boot, XML, JavaScript, JSON, Application Servers, CI/CD is required.  - Experience using AI/ML platforms such as Sage Maker, SAS Viya or Dataiku to deploy Models is a significant plus but not required.  - Ability to identify and evaluate new technologies to improve performance, maintainability, and reliability of our machine learning systems.  - Understanding of the full system development lifecycle.  - Other projects/tasks as assigned.
    Penske Qualifications:  -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science/Computer Engineering or equivalent years of experience.  - 1-3 years of experience developing software applications and exposure to Machine Learning  - Experience in technologies, frameworks, architecture, and design patterns.  - Strong coding skills in languages like Python and software engineering best practices.  - Experience in designing and building REST APIs and Microservices is required.  - Experience with Relational Databases, MySQL, In-Memory databases, NoSQL databases and writing SQL queries.  - Experience with AWS cloud technologies is a significant plus.  - Understanding of Machine Learning concepts, MLOps and experience using AI/ML platforms such as Dataiku, Sage Maker, or SAS Viya is a plus but not required.  - As part of Advanced Analytics team you will be responsible for implementation and operationalization of Self-Service AI Models.  - Experience customizing Conversation AI platforms is a plus.  - Ability to identify and evaluate new technologies to improve performance, maintainability, and reliability of our machine learning systems.  - Design data pipelines and engineering infrastructure to support our enterprise machine learning systems at scale is a significant plus  - Apply software engineering rigor and best practices to machine learning, including AI/MLOPs, CI/CD, automation, etc. is a significant plus.  - Support model development, with an emphasis on auditability, versioning, and data security.  - Facilitate the development and deployment of proof-of-concept machine learning systems.  - Develop and deploy scalable tools and services for our clients to handle machine learning training and inference.  - Take offline models data scientists build and turn them into a real machine learning production system.  - Ability to work in a team environment and seek guidance on tasks from senior developers and leads.  - Regular, predictable, full attendance is an essential function of the job.
